njmdpanc:

I host my pictures on Photobucket for free. Just create an account at Image hosting, free photo sharing & video sharing at Photobucket and upload your pictures. When you have that done, under each photo there is a link for forums. Copy and paste that link into your thread and that's it. there is a way to post by uploading to the forum, but i never do it that way. Maybe someone else can explain that one.
